1 Tire Valve problem of the 2000 Lincoln Continental

Failure Date: 06/12/2009

2 tire valve failure, both at highway speed. Tires mounted 02/08 at a goodyear shop in marysville, ohio 1st failure 06/12/09, and the 2nd 06/28/09. I went back to the shop, and was told that since "I drove on the flat to get to the side of the road" I ruined the tire. I was not informed that there was a bunch of bad chinese made valves.

2 Tire Valve problem of the 2000 Lincoln Continental

Failure Date: 06/15/2008

The contact owns a 2000 Lincoln Continental. While driving approximately 35 mph, the contact felt the tire becoming flat. She drove the vehicle to a service station and they replaced the tire with her donut. The contact then took the vehicle to sears and was informed that the valve stem failed. The current mileage was 70,000 and failure mileage was 68,701.
